    i just got paid to do a reversal and cleanup on a hp desktop that really packed the sads when 10 was installed...

    it had a virus problem before the upgrade..

    make sure you do a full scan with something decent like hitmanpro before upgrading...

    you can get a free 30 day version of the above...

    It wouldn't impact many, but there is also very interesting behaviour with an upgrade if you previously have Cisco's IPsec VPN software installed.

    After upgrade, while all networking devices are visible in device manager - none are available to windows to access.

    There are ways around it, but would have been useful to know before upgrading. Glad the roll back is reasonably painless....

    After the failure of my SSD hybrid boot disk, I did a restore from my previous backup (a few days old) to a spare HDD. that was Win 7 Pro. Unfortunately, not all applications would work nor reinstall.

    So I tried a non-destructive reinstall (upgrade) of Win 7. After several days and several attempts I had to admit defeat.

    I downloaded Microsoft's installer last night and Win 10 seems to have installed properly, the applications have reinstalled, and Win 10 feels like it is much faster. I'm running an old ASUS dual core LGA775 motherboard.
